Hi all,
This patch serie enables R52 support based on Luca's series.
"[PATCH v6 0/6] First chunk for Arm R82 and MPU support".
Changes from :-
v1 - Changes mentioned in individual patches
v2 - Split "arm/mpu: Provide access to the MPU region from the C code"
into 4 patches.
v3 - Patches 1,2 are merged. Patch 3 is dropped.
v4 - Add R-b, A-b, T-b tags to the individual patches.
Ayan Kumar Halder (3):
arm/mpu: Move the functions to arm64 specific files
arm/mpu: Define arm32 system registers
arm/mpu: Enable read/write to protection regions for arm32
xen/arch/arm/include/asm/mpu.h | 2 -
xen/arch/arm/include/asm/mpu/cpregs.h | 68 ++++++++++-
xen/arch/arm/mpu/Makefile | 2 +
xen/arch/arm/mpu/arm32/Makefile | 1 +
xen/arch/arm/mpu/arm32/mm.c | 164 ++++++++++++++++++++++++++
xen/arch/arm/mpu/arm64/Makefile | 1 +
xen/arch/arm/mpu/arm64/mm.c | 130 ++++++++++++++++++++
xen/arch/arm/mpu/mm.c | 119 -------------------
8 files changed, 365 insertions(+), 122 deletions(-)
create mode 100644 xen/arch/arm/mpu/arm32/Makefile
create mode 100644 xen/arch/arm/mpu/arm32/mm.c
create mode 100644 xen/arch/arm/mpu/arm64/Makefile
create mode 100644 xen/arch/arm/mpu/arm64/mm.c
--
2.25.1